The recognition of Wallenpaupack's Fine Arts Student of the Month honors students who demonstrate exceptional creativity, dedication, and contribution to the arts within their school community. It serves as a way to celebrate artistic talent while reinforcing the value of self-expression and cultural enrichment in education. This acknowledgment not only motivates students to pursue excellence in the arts but also fosters a positive school culture that appreciates diverse forms of achievement.

This month, we recognize the accomplishments of Genevieve Neenan.

Genevieve, of Hawley, is being recognized for her achievements in music and theatre.  Genevieve has been a member of the marching band, serving as a saxophone section leader for one season, and as drum major for the past two seasons. 

She has also been a member of the symphonic band, wind ensemble, jazz band, concert choir (serving as section leader and vice president), chamber choir, show choir, and WAHS Players, as well as the PMEA District Orchestra, District and Region Bands, District, Region, All State, and All Eastern Choirs. 

She has also been a member of the cross country, soccer, and scholastics teams, Student Ambassadors, and the National Honor Society, and is a 3x Gold Award recipient.  She was also selected to represent Wallenpaupack as a WVIA Artist of the Week.

Genevieve plans to attend a 4-year university to study music and business, and to eventually work in the music industry.
